Artist Biography
Joe Chindamo (born 1961) is an Australian pianist and composer residing in Melbourne. In 2009, "Something Will Come to Light", written by Chindamo, won the 'Jazz Work of the Year' at the Australasian Performing Right Association (APRA) Awards, his "Moments and Eternities" was also nominated. His music has been used in over 60 films.
